Oxford V3531 near Woodhouse, Sheffield.
On 12th July 1941 the pilot of this 12 F.T.S. aircraft was undertaking a training flight when he became lost after flying in thick cloud, after running low on fuel
in the Sheffield area he baled out and the aircraft crashed into a field near Woodhouse.
Pilot - Name unknown.
Oxford V3531 was built to contract B.55346/39 by The De Havilland Aircraft Co. Ltd. at Hatfield and was awaiting collection in October 1940.
After a lengthy period of MU storage it was taken on charge by 12 FTS at Grantham on 18th April 1941. As a result of the incident on 12th July
1941 Cat.E2/FA damage was recorded and it was written off.
